Sc₂Os₁Pd₁ is an intermetallic compound combining scandium, osmium, and palladium—a rare multi-component system that bridges precious metals chemistry with refractory metal properties. This material remains primarily in the research phase, investigated for potential applications where extreme temperature stability, corrosion resistance, and catalytic activity might converge, though it has not achieved widespread commercial deployment. The compound's notable feature is the combination of osmium's refractoriness and density with palladium's catalytic and palladium's workability, making it of interest to researchers exploring next-generation high-performance alloys, though practical applications and manufacturing routes are still being developed.
